Well I picked up this cool pocketknife at Bladeshow from the fine gentleman at the Boiuvier Maps and Prints table, John Bouvier. We've shared an aisle at the show for several years now and he always brings a few knives which are very interesting. Anyway this was a Cattaraugus FH-3. Its a lockback, but to unlock you depress the 2nd blade, rather than using a button on the spine. The curves of the knive caught my attention and I got back and designed a knife inspired by the folder. Then, when I took my notebook out, I grabbed the old one by accident.
